MAIDAN SHAHR (PAN department in central Maidan Wardak province, the governor’s office said.

The vehicles worth $450,000 (22,446,000 afghanis) had jointly been donated by the Turkish Provincial Reconstruction), the governor’s house said in a statement.

It said the assistance would help the department effective deliver its services to the ailing people. The statement asked health officials not to misuse the vehicles.

Public Health Director Dr. Farooq Mukhlis Wardak thanked the PRT and ISAF for the donation, hoping people living in remote areas would benefit from the aid.

The ambulances had all kinds of facilities needed by a patient, he said.
